      • On November 20, 1820, an enraged sperm whale rammed and sank the Nantucket whaleship Essex in the middle of the Pacific Ocean, 1,300 miles from the nearest land. Twenty sailors survived the attack and quickly outfitted their three small whaleboats to make a journey to safety.

  3. On November 20, 1820, the American whaling ship Essex was rammed by a sperm whale (Physeter macrocephalus) and sunk. The incident inspired Herman Melville’s famous novel Moby Dick . The Essex had left her home port on the island of Nantucket, Massachusetts, United States, more than a year earlier.

  6. The Essex’s great adventure began fifteen months out of its home port. The ship, which had left Nantucket August 12, 1819, and had enjoyed rather typical success in its hunt for whales, arrived by November 20, 1820, at a point a fewminutes south ofthe equator, 119 degrees wast longitude.
